Clippers and Cash

TLC Hair Salon

Imagine coming into work at your small business to find money missing, then watching the security camera footage to see who took it was the same man walking the streets of Hohenwald in a tin foil hat and Scream mask days before. That's exactly what happened to local salon owner, Taylor Swanson. On September 12 at approximately 11:06 a.m., Officer Osborne and Investigator Bridges responded to TLC Hair Salon on East Linden Avenue where they were met by Mrs. Swanson who stated she was missing $100 in cash as well as a security camera. The camera footage showed that at approximately 3:08 the morning prior, Norris Endsley of Lewisburg, taller male with short cut hair on the sides, wearing a gray hoodie with black sleeves and a red undershirt with sweatpants was inside the establishment. While watching the video of the suspect inside the business, Officer Osborne recognized the clothing from a previous call involving Endsley on 9/11.

The subject was later picked up at approximately 1:00 p.m. when Officer Pace and Osborne spotted him entering a store on Main Street. He was taken into custody and transported to the jail. When asked if he wanted to talk about the salon, he told officers he was having trouble with social security about money and had made a bad decision. He informed that he left the camera in one of the other rooms and did not take it with him. Endsley also admitted to using hair clippers inside the business to give himself a haircut. Warrants for burglary and theft were obtained and served to the county jail.
